Top Congolese guitarist Lokassa Dead at 80

Popular Congolese guitarist and singer Denis Lokassa Kasiya, commonly known as Lokassa ya Mbogo breathed his last on Tuesday in Nashua, New Hamsphire, U.S.

 

Lokassa was hospitalised in 2020 with diabetes and has been battling. He is said to have passed away after developing breathing difficulties following a mild stroke. He was 80 years old at his time of passing.

 

Lokassa ya Mbogo made a name for himself as a member of Soukous Stars and is arguably one of DRC’s best rhythm guitarists, specialising in the up-tempo soukous style.

He is known to hordes of his fans ‘Lokassa ya Dollar’ (mbongo is the Lingala word for money).

 

His last tour was in 2019, where the soft-spoken Lokassa, known for his mega hits such as Monica and Marie José, toured Colombia, a country known of its love for Congolese rumba music.

In the US, Lokassa, however, was not active, only occasionally performing with some of his fellow veteran Congolese stars.

Back home in DRC, Lokassa is reputed for his stints with Tabu Ley’s Afrisa International from 1969 to 1978. It was during this time that he played alongside other renowned guitarists like Michelino and Dino Vangu.
